Action item (PM-2024-11, Sproutly scheduler outage): plugin-triggered watering events bypassed the per-zone rate limiter, flooding the queue. Fix: all external plugins must now declare a max event rate in their manifest; undeclared plugins get throttled to the default cap. External authors: update manifests before the next certification window or your plugin will be gated. Manifest schema and migration steps are on the internal page below.

operations page: https://confluence.norvaworks.example/secrets/dash/view/merge_requests/df6fd89a8251f44e

## Limits and Quotas: Monthly Partitioning

The Orrindale ledger tables are partitioned by calendar month. Support should be aware that queries spanning more than the retention window will fail with a partition-range error, and that new partitions are pre-created ahead of time by the scheduler. Please check these limits before escalating a customer report. The enforced quotas are defined below.

tuning table, yahap-hahip:
BUDGETS = {
    "praiel": 88,
    "quenox": 61,
    "nordor": 332,
    "gorix": 835,
    "ruswyn": 186,
}

## Authentication

Hey on-call: while we untangle the old Stonebriar ORM layer, the shim service still needs to talk to Quillbase directly. Migrations run under the shim's own identity, not your user. If a migration stalls mid-refactor, restart the shim with the staging credential — don't reuse prod. The key for the internal Quillbase staging endpoint is right below.

API key for bageg-kajef: vxb2-ss

Capacity note for the Spoonwright recipe-scaling calculator. Load is spiky around weekend meal-prep hours; scaling requests are cheap CPU-wise but the unit-conversion cache dominates memory. We cap concurrent conversions per client to blunt abuse, and the cache is bounded with LRU eviction, so a hostile client can't inflate resident memory beyond the ceiling. For review, the relevant limits are set as follows.

tuning constants:
QUOTAS = {
    "oliael": 10,
    "wenix": 10,
}